Kidnappers release Lagos Fire Service chief, six others

The acting Director, Lagos State Fire Service, Rasaki Musibau, and six other people abducted by suspected kidnappers have been released.

The victims were abducted in the Ejirin area of Ikosi-Ejirin Local Council Development Area of the state on Saturday.

In a statement issued by the Lagos Police Public Relations Officer, DSP Bala Elkana, the director and the others were released unhurt at about 11.45pm on Tuesday night.

He said, ” On 09/04/2019 at about 11.45pm, the Director of Lagos State Fire Service, Rasaki Musibau and 6 others kidnapped on 06/04/19 at about 8.00pm, at Ketu-Ereyun, Ikorodu, were released unhurt by their abductors. The victims have since reunited with their families.

“The Command’s Tactical teams are still in the creeks and forests combating the hoodlums.”
